Animal Crossing: New Horizons version 1.7.0 was an update released on January 28, 2021. The update added Festivale, alongside its host, Pavé. It was announced on January 26, 2021.[1] Players who downloaded this update would receive maracas as a gift.

New features[edit]

Events and holidays[edit]

Festivale[edit]

Pavé preparing to dance for the player.

Festivale, and its host Pavé, return in 1.7.0. In preparation of the event, Nook's Cranny will sell Festivale Series furniture from February 1 to February 15, and Able Sisters will sell Festivale tank dress, Festivale costume, and Festivale accessory. In addition, four new Festivale-themed Reactions—Feelin' It, Let's Go, Viva, and Confetti—are added in 1.7.0, and they can be obtained via Viva Festivale Reaction Set. The reaction set is only available from February 1 to February 15 in Nook's Cranny.

On the day of the event itself, feathers will be floating around the town, and the player will need to catch them with a net. Pavé will ask the player to collect three feathers for him in exchange for furniture in the Festivale Series, customized to match whatever feather colors the player gives him. After nine feathers exchanges, Pavé will task the player to give him three rainbow feathers for a Festivale float. Villagers will also wander around the town and will exchange feathers with the player. The costume color that the villager wears will indicate what feather color they will give to the player.

Festivale itself is time-locked, and only unlocks on 1.7.xa.

Setsubun[edit]

Four villagers celebrating Setsubun.

Setsubun, a traditional Japanese event that takes place before the first day of Spring in the old Japanese calendar, makes its return in 1.7.0, and is now celebrated internationally for the first time in the event's history.

Setsubun is celebrated in two parts. The first is a Nook Shopping seasonal event that runs from January 25 to February 3 with the sale of a bean-tossing kit. The second is an Able Sisters event, where they will sell the horned-ogre mask, okame mask, and ogre costume. The Able Sisters event can occur on any year while the Nook Shopping event is locked for future and past years.

Valentine's Day[edit]

A villager receiving a Heart-Shaped Bouquet as a gift.

Valentine's Day makes it return in 1.7.0. During the event, villagers with higher friendships with the player and Isabelle will deliver mail to the player with either a chocolate heart and a heart-shaped bouquet. These items can also be brought during the Nook Shopping seasonal event that runs from February 1 to February 14.

This event is time-locked, and only unlocks on 1.7.xa.

Changed features[edit]

  • The world map had its icons changed to remove the shading from the lower half of the images:

  • Hand-gifted clothing items (except for wet suits) can now be stored inside a villager's house, meaning that shoes can now be placed inside a villager's house, and clothing items can now be placed on the surfaces of table items.
  • The spawning conditions for snowballs have become less strict.

Bug fixes[edit]

  • A previously unavailable item that was added in 1.3.0 but was not implemented due to a bug, mermaid fence, was made available in this update.[2]
  • An issue from version 1.6.0 where move-out bubbles would fail to appear before Project KK is completed was fixed.
  • An issue where villagers would not hang wreaths on their door regardless if they're in season or not was fixed.
  • An issue where Celeste would not appear on Sundays was fixed.

Related updates[edit]

  • A re-release of the Sanrio Collaboration Series of amiibo cards (originally released in 2016) was announced alongside the 1.7.0 update. They returned to retailers in Japan, Europe, and North America on March 26, 2021. In North America, they are exclusive to Target stores and it is the first time they have been released there.[3][4][5]
